Step-by-step explanation:
for this table:
x 0 5 10 15 20 25 30 35 40
f(x) 5 6 7 8 9 10 11 12 13
A, assuming it's supposed to say f(5)=6, is true since 5 in x corresponds to 6 in f(x)
B is false, since the domain would be the set of all numbers in x, since domain corresponds to input (x) and range corresponds to output (f(x))
C is false, the range is not all real numbers since it is a defined set of numbers
D is true, since 15 in x corresponds to 8 in f(x)
Therefore, A and D are true
